The sex trafficking trial of Ghislaine Maxwell has begun. The wealthy socialite is accused of being a central player in Jeffrey Epstein’s decades of sexual abuse of minors. Defense attorneys say Maxwell is a scapegoat taking the fall for a man’s misdeeds. The defense portrays Maxwell as a victim, and the accusers as basically in it for the money Epstein’s estate set aside for victims of his abuse after his death. The first witness of the trial was Lawrence Paul Visoski Jr., who worked as a pilot shuttling Epstein. He is expected to return to the stand on Tuesday.
